💨 Abstract
The Anti-Narcotics Force (ANF) in Pakistan seized a shipment of drugs worth over Rs2 billion at the Karachi Gateway Terminal. The drugs, 200 kilograms of methamphetamine, were hidden in 2,000 packets of spice. The ANF arrested suspects involved in the smuggling attempt.
